删除Kafka主题是一个不可逆的操作,会对集群状态产生一系列影响。以下是删除Kafka主题对集群状态的主要影响:
删除Kafka主题的影响
- 数据丢失:删除主题会导致主题中的所有数据被永久删除,且无法找回。
- 服务中断:如果主题正在被消费者使用,删除操作可能会影响这些消费者的正常工作,导致消息处理中断。
- 元数据清理:删除主题后,相关的元数据也会从Zookeeper中移除,包括分区和副本的信息。
- 磁盘空间释放:删除主题可以释放存储空间,特别是当主题包含大量不再需要的数据时。
删除Kafka主题的注意事项
- 在删除主题之前,确保主题中的数据已经备份或者不再需要。
- 确认没有活跃的分区,因为只有没有活跃分区的主题才能被删除。
- 考虑删除操作对正在运行的生产者和消费者的影响,并做好相应的调整。
- 删除操作可能需要一些时间来完成,取决于主题中的数据量和网络状况。
通过上述步骤和注意事项,可以确保在删除Kafka主题时,尽可能地减少对集群状态的负面影响。